The Importance Of Networking With Your Peers

In the bustling music industry, success often depends on who you know just as much as what you know. While honing your technical skills is vital, building a network of like-minded peers is equally important. Why? Because networking with your peers not only opens doors to exciting opportunities but also lays the foundation for lasting professional relationships that will advance your career, while growing together. Let's dive into the importance of networking with your peers in the music industry and how it can shape your journey towards becoming a leader in this dynamic field.

Collaboration Breeds Innovation:

When you collaborate with your peers, magic happens. The music industry thrives on creative partnerships, where diverse talents come together to produce groundbreaking content. By networking with your peers, you gain access to a wealth of perspectives, harnessing the power of collective creativity. Engaging in collaborative projects not only sparks inspiration but also allows you to leverage different skill sets, expanding your own capabilities in the process.

Opportunities Abound:

Networking is like opening a treasure chest of opportunities. Your peers can become valuable allies in your quest for success. They may have insights into unadvertised job openings, industry events, or even contacts with influential decision-makers. By cultivating meaningful relationships with your peers, you position yourself at the forefront of these opportunities, giving your career trajectory a significant boost. Remember: it's not just about what you can do, but who you know that can help you navigate the competitive music landscape.

Supportive Community:

In the fast-paced music industry, having a supportive community is invaluable. Building relationships with your peers creates a network of professionals who share your ambitions and challenges. Working towards shared goals with a group of like-minded individuals fosters a sense of camaraderie, motivating you to push your limits and overcome obstacles. Whether it's brainstorming ideas, seeking advice, or celebrating successes, your peer network instills a sense of belonging and support that empowers you to reach higher.

Stay Ahead of Industry Trends:

The music industry is constantly evolving, with new technologies and trends emerging at a rapid pace. Networking with your peers provides an inside look into the latest industry developments. By actively engaging with your network, attending industry events, and participating in workshops, you stay a step ahead of the curve. This knowledge allows you to adapt and evolve, positioning yourself as an influential player in shaping the future of the industry.

Mentorship and Career Development:

Building connections with your peers opens the door to mentorship opportunities. Find individuals whose career paths align with your aspirations, and seek guidance from their experiences. Mentors within your network can provide valuable insights, offer career advice, and even facilitate introductions to influential figures. With these mentorship relationships, you gain access to a wealth of knowledge and guidance that accelerates your professional growth and propels you towards your dream career.

In the music industry, networking with your peers is not just a singular activity; it's a stepping stone to professional success. By collaborating, seizing opportunities, fostering a supportive community, staying updated, and seeking mentorship, you unlock the full potential of your career. Remember, this is more than building connections; it's about building a foundation for leadership in the music industry. So, open yourself up to new relationships, embrace collaboration, and immerse yourself in the power of networking with your peers—your future self will thank you.
